Turn your raw cards into graded assets today ...Beckett Grading Services (BGS) has confirmed the existence of counterfeit graded card holders. A social media post on November 12, 2020 terrified sports card collectors and sent them scrambling to check their slabs. So far, it's believed the cards inside the holders are real, but the BGS cases are fake. Exclusive Video.Sports card grading can be confusing. Avoid BCG (Baseball Card Grading) - eBay seller selling graded aged reprints. Avoid. Bulk submitters slab the majority of BCCG cards. They submit 1000 cards to BGS with a minimum grade of 9.5 for the BGS slabs. The cards that are rejected are then sent to BCCG. Cards that meet the BCCG 10 requirements are then slabbed for a small fee, typically between $1-3 (based on the number of cards submitted).BCCG has a completely different grading scale. A BCCG 8 is “Excellent or better” while a BGS 8 is “near mint to mint”. What is the difference between BCCG and BGS? BGS is for modern cards. Grading Scale: BGS uses a 10-point scale, with half-point increments starting from 1-10. Sub-grades: Unique to BGS, they provide four sub-grades on their label: Centering, Corners, Edges, and Surface. The overall grade is the average of these four.1) BCCG cases have sharper corners; 2) BCCG cases/flips are easily forged; 3) always check serial numbers (especially for vintage); 4) when you’re especially excited about a card or a deal, you’ve also got to be aware that you’re more susceptible to rationalizing the purchase. You just really have to look at the cards.Dec 20, 2018 · The BCCG grading scale is: BCCG 10 Mint or Better = BGS 9 or Better. BCCG 9 Near Mint or Better = BGS 7 or Better. BCCG 8 Excellent or Better = BGS 5 or Better. BCCG 7 Very Good or Better = BGS 3 or Better. BCCG 6 Good or Better = BGS 2 or Better. BCCG 5 Poor or Better = BGS 1 or Better". Beckett Grading.
